Project Management Work Plan Template

    Project management work plans are essential tools for any project manager to ensure that tasks are completed on time and within budget. A work plan helps in organizing and prioritizing tasks, assigning responsibilities, and tracking progress. By having a well-defined work plan, project managers can effectively manage resources and meet project goals.

    Creating a work plan can be a daunting task, especially for complex projects with multiple stakeholders and dependencies. However, using a template can simplify the process and provide a framework for developing a comprehensive work plan. A project management work plan template typically includes sections for defining project objectives, outlining tasks, setting timelines, assigning resources, and monitoring progress.

    One of the key components of a work plan template is the timeline, which helps in scheduling tasks and setting deadlines. By breaking down the project into smaller tasks and assigning specific timelines, project managers can ensure that the project stays on track and meets deadlines. The timeline also helps in identifying potential bottlenecks and adjusting resources accordingly to avoid delays.

    Another important section of a work plan template is the resource allocation, which involves assigning responsibilities and resources to team members. By clearly defining roles and responsibilities, project managers can ensure that tasks are completed efficiently and that team members are accountable for their work. Resource allocation also helps in identifying any gaps in skills or resources that need to be addressed.

    Monitoring and tracking progress is another critical aspect of a work plan template. By setting milestones and checkpoints, project managers can assess progress and make adjustments as needed to keep the project on track. Regularly updating and reviewing the work plan allows project managers to identify any issues or risks early on and take corrective action to prevent them from derailing the project.
